The novel photosensitizer [Ru(S-Sbpy)(bpy)2]2+ harbors two distinct sets of excited states in the UV/Vis region of the absorption spectrum located on either bpy or S-Sbpy ligands. Here, we address the question of whether following excitation into these two types of states could lead to the formation of different long-lived excited states from where energy transfer to a reactive species could occur. Femtosecond transient absorption spectroscopy identifies the formation of the final state within 80 fs for both excitation wavelengths. The recorded spectra hint at very similar dynamics following excitation toward either the parent or sulfur-decorated bpy ligands, indicating ultrafast interconversion into a unique excited-state species regardless of the initial state. Non-adiabatic surface hopping dynamics simulations show that ultrafast spin-orbit-mediated mixing of the states within less than 50 fs strongly increases the localization of the excited electron at the S-Sbpy ligand. Extensive structural relaxation within this sulfurated ligand is possible, via S-S bond cleavage that results in triplet state energies that are lower than those in the analogue [Ru(bpy)3]2+. This structural relaxation upon localization of the charge on S-Sbpy is found to be the reason for the formation of a single long-lived species independent of the excitation wavelength.

This study aimed to investigate the prognostic value of serum high-density lipoprotein (HDL) level in patients with ovarian cancer. This study enrolled 152 patients diagnosed with ovarian cancer and 119 patients with benign ovarian tumors. The associations of patient characteristics and disease with survival were determined using Cox regression analysis, t tests, analysis of variance for multiple-group comparisons, and chi-square tests. The potential association between HDL levels and the clinical characteristics of the disease was also analyzed. The diagnostic value of HDL was estimated using receiver operating characteristic curve analysis and calculation of the area under the curve. Progression-free survival and overall survival were determined using the Kaplan-Meier method, and their associations with patient and pathological variables, including HDL, were determined using the log-rank test. The median serum HDL was 1.15 mm measured in 152 patients with ovarian cancer and 1.30 mm in 119 patients with benign ovarian tumors (P = .000054). The receiver operating characteristic curve analysis yielded an area under the curve of 0.735 for serum HDL levels. Serum HDL levels were significantly associated with tumor pathological types (non-serous vs serous, P < .05). No association was observed between serum HDL levels and patient age, age at menarche or marriage, number of children, tumor grade, or clinical stage (P > .05). Patients with high serum HDL levels had a longer progression-free survival and overall survival than those with low serum HDL levels. Serum HDL levels are an independent prognostic factor for ovarian cancer.

Background and Aims: Clinical skills practice is an essential component in standardized residency training. However, traditionally skill training methods are dogmatic and not all residents are exposed to such prescribed situations during their residency. The aims of this study were to evaluate the effectiveness and influence factors of a four-step approach combining situational simulation teaching methods in clinical practice for residents. Methods: Enrolled all second-year residents from the internal medicine base between May 2017 and May 2018 (n = 94), randomly divided into two groups. Forty-eight residents were selected as experimental group, while the others 46 as the control group. Adopted traditional clinical practice method in the teaching and assessment of the control group, while used four-step approach combining situational simulation teaching method in experimental group. We compared the theoretical and skill assessment scores in preclass and postclass. Conducted a satisfaction survey after class and analyzed the influencing factors of the teaching effect evaluation. Results: There were no significant differences in the theoretical and skill assessment scores between experimental group and control group at the beginning. After the class, both the average skill assessment and Direct Observation of Procedural Skills scores of the experimental group were higher than those of the control. Satisfaction survey findings identified that the experimental group expressed higher satisfaction. Logistic regression showed that educational background, "situational simulation mode helps to improve clinical skills training," "helps to maintain attention during learning," and "helps improve the ability to exercise analysis and solve problems" were the influencing factors of learners' satisfaction. Conclusion: The application of four-step approach combining situational simulation teaching methods in the clinical practice of residents can significantly improve skills, thinking ability, decision-making ability, and teaching satisfaction. Therefore, four-step approach combining situational simulation teaching methods is worth promoting in teaching clinical skills for internal medicine residency training.
